Initially downloaded the beta Waze from mirror link above version 4.27.0.0. - all worked fine

 

Then yesterday unistalled beta and reinstalled full version from play store - version 4.27.0.1 - again all works fine

 

You may have tried this - when AA starts you have the basic screen possibly showing any audio tracks on phone. At base of screen there are a few icons. The one on the far LEFT is an arrow. If you hover your finger over it another small arrow appears - press this and you should get the option to select either Google maps or Waze.

 

On using Waze in AA it looks like they have not implemented the full function set yet. I can't see any speedo (some cams are shown though) and you doint seem able to access account details etc.

Not "knowing" Waze and having tried it this morning I'm underwhelmed with it.  Am I missing something ? - as far as I can see under Android Auto there is no access to menus, no alerts and it is solely a simple "sat nav".  I presume pressing the red circle icon that then opens a new screen is to report "incidents" and not to switch on alerts that I set up on the mobile app. 

You may have to go into the settings in order to get all the functions you want... can't remember as it's been a while. But you get speed camera/police sitting on the side of the road/hazzards/etc warnings plus a ton of other stuff. I find that if you enable everything the screen gets too busy with stuff so I only enable the ones that I find important (i.e. cameras, police, speed warnings).
